The Security Supervisor supports the Security Manager in the day-to-day operation of the security department, ensuring the safety and security of guests, employees, artists, and the venue. This role provides on‑shift leadership to security staff, monitors compliance with venue policies and procedures, and helps maintain a safe and welcoming environment. The Security Supervisor assists in responding to incidents, conducting patrols, monitoring premises, and helping prevent theft, violence, and violations of venue rules while contributing to operational efficiency and guest satisfaction under the direction of the Security Manager.
Responsibilities- Work in conjunction with the Security Manager and venue management team to ensure compliance with all policies and procedures that relate to the security department as well as local, state, and federal laws and regulations.
- Manage relationships with third‑party security, including scheduling and managing labor.
- Monitor and authorize entrance and departure of employees, visitors, and other people to guard against theft and maintain security of premises.
- Move throughout the venue and all areas to visually monitor and take corrective action when needed.
- Provide guidance and improvement and implement necessary adjustments.
- Investigate and resolve security complaints. Interact positively with guests.
- Circulate among visitors, patrons, or employees to preserve order and protect property.
- Write reports of daily activities and irregularities such as equipment or property damage, theft, presence of unauthorized persons, or unusual occurrences.
- Train, supervise, counsel, and discipline security staff for the efficient operation of the security department.
- Perform all other duties assigned by the Security Manager and venue management.
